Dangers of Lead Dust
Lead dust is a serious health hazard, particularly for children. Exposure to lead can have devastating consequences, including:
Learning disabilities
Behavioural problems
Brain damage
Developmental delays
Kidney damage
Nervous system damage
Lead dust can enter the body through inhalation or ingestion, so it is essential to address contamination in your home.
